County: Arenac (06)
Created from: Michigan Territory and Oakland County (1831)
Boundary finalized: 1883
Population: 1900 = 9999 | 2000 = 9999
- 02 Mar 1831 - ARENAC created by Michigan Territory from Non-County Area 2 attached to OAKLAND; ARENAC not fully organized, not attached. (Mich. Terr. Laws, 3:sec. 12/p. 872)
- 02 Mar 1836 - ARENAC attached to SAGINAW "for judicial purposes." (Mich. Acts 1836, ann. sess., p. 67)
- 01 Apr 1840 - ARENAC attachment to SAGINAW was confirmed [no change]. (Mich. Acts 1840, ann. sess., no. 119, secs. 1, 4, 33-35/pp. 196, 200)
- 20 Apr 1857 - ARENAC lost all territory to creation of BAY; ARENAC eliminated. (Mich. Acts 1857, reg. sess., no. 171, secs. 1-2, 15/pp. 438-439, 441; Mich. Rpts., 5:114)
- 21 Apr 1883 - ARENAC re-created from BAY; boundaries were somewhat different from those ARENAC originally had in 1831. (Mich. Acts 1883, reg. sess., pub., no. 35/p. 25)
